5.3 Encoders for BLDC Motor System: By Output Signal
Applications are generally designed to receive and
transmit three dierent forms of output signal: analog,
digital or synchronous serial interface (SSI). Analog
output signals appear as a quasi-sinusoidal wave
(unprocessed) while digital output signals resemble
square waves (processed).
5.3.1 Digital signal output incremental encoders
Encoders that provide digital output are typically required
in applications such as servo motor and drives, industrial
automation, factory automation, semiconductor
equipments, oce automation applications and
consumer products.
